What is the cheapest month to fly from Cape Town to Cambodia?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Cape Town to Cambodia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Cape Town to Cambodia is March, when tickets cost R12 097 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and April, when the average cost of return tickets is R16 087 and R15 594 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Cape Town to Cambodia?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Cape Town to Cambodia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below-average price on a flight from Cape Town to Cambodia,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 22% compared to booking last-min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 9 weeks before departure.
